ScentsandMore Posted November 6, 2005 Share Posted November 6, 2005 I was asked yesterday if I would be interested in setting up a table to sell my candles at a women's exercise place. Can't think of the name of it but it is the one where you are on one machine for I think 3 minutes then switch to the next machine. Has anyone ever sold at a place like this? If so, was it worth your time? The manager wants women to come in and sell their product around Christmas time. It is not a craft fair. You can set up on any day for how long you want. If you go to one of these type places to work out, what day would you think would be busier with more women showing up? Thanks,Donna B. KristinesShower Posted November 6, 2005 Share Posted November 6, 2005 I have my stuff at my Curves and once a month we do a home party type thing - kinda like a craft show one night a month. Brings in a pretty penny and the ladies love that if they run out they can get stuff right there & they don't have to go to the next town over or order on the internet for refills. I highly recommend doing it - especially if she will let you put it in there for free. Bring samples for them to try - it's the best way to sell it.
